I would rather have a cookie-based approach where the opt-in dialog is clearly laid out via regulation. At the top of the dialog a "decline"-button and to the right of it an "accept"-button. These buttons toggle all the toggles of the providers listed below those two buttons. You can then manually override each of the listed providers, which may be also grouped by purpose in order to ease selection. No nested dialogs are allowed. Upon declination, one single cookie must get set, with a specific name, ie 'consent-acknowledge-status', with an expiry date of at least one week, where the consent selection is stored, so that it can be respected in future visits. |
